Join us and fellow Blue & Gold fans in our virtual Home Stand for live Wasps watchalong during our next big Superleague match

Would you like a virtual front-row seat for Team Bath Netball‘s next 2021 Vitality Superleague match against Wasps on Monday? Then here’s your chance to join your fellow Blue & Gold supporters in The Home Stand on Zoom for a fans’ watchalong!

All you need to do before getting comfy on your sofa to watch the match is register online below to receive our personalised invitation link.  Then you and your friends can join in, chat as though you were in a seat at the Team Bath Arena, cheer us on and have your say as the match unfolds.

We’ll have a live chat going throughout. We’ll have an early glimpse from Anna Stembridge of the starting seven and the reasons behind her selections, we’ll have familiar Team Bath faces on hand to answer your questions in person at the breaks and there will be fun prizes for best-blue-and-gold effort. You’ll also be have chance to say who you think is your Player of the Match.

In the build-up to the match, we’ll play you some exclusive player interviews and show what the Blue & Gold like to do in training.

The Wasps game is being shown live and for free on both Sky Sports Mix (channel 416) and Sky Sports YouTube (link below), centre-pass 7.15pm, and our Zoom watchalong will begin at 6.40pm.
